Aggressive Interest Rate Hikes

While gold is an excellent shield against long-term inflation, central banks globally (like the Federal Reserve and RBI) have responded to persistent inflation by aggressively raising benchmark interest rates. As interest rates skyrocket, fixed-income instruments like bonds and deposits offer highly competitive nominal yields. This drives speculative capital away from non-yielding assets like gold and into interest-bearing options.

Severe Profit Booking

Following a historic rally where gold prices reached unprecedented record highs, a sharp market correction was entirely normal. Large institutional funds and retail investors engaged in heavy profit booking to liquidate their gains, creating massive selling pressure that pushed prices downward.

How Do Decreasing Gold Prices Affect Gold Loans?

When market values decline, the loan amount you can secure against your physical jewellery drops proportionately. A sudden dip in the 1-gram gold price directly lowers your overall gold loan eligibility under standard Loan-to-Value (LTV) rules. Furthermore, if you secured a loan when prices were at their peak, a subsequent market decline reduces your safety cushion, eliminates the scope for top-up loans, and may require you to pay down part of the principal to maintain required lending margins.
